Why is My PCI-Express GPIB Card not Recognized by Windows?Hardware: GPIB
Problem: After installing a PCI-Express GPIB card with the latest NI-488.2 driver, windows does not identify the new GPIB hardware. What is wrong? Solution: The PCIe-GPIB hardware uses a part that implements two PCIe to PCI bridges. Some BIOSes are not capable of enumerating PCI/PCIe cards with more than one PCI bridge. A possible fix would be to update the BIOS to the latest version. Occasionally the manufacture will update the BIOS and the newest release might address the enumeration issue. If updating the BIOS does not resolve the issue, a normal PCI-GPIB will need to be used for GPIB communication.
